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ống
1
/ 41 trang
THÔNG TIN TÀI LIỆU
Thông tin cơ bản
Định dạng
Số trang
41
Dung lượng
1,64 MB
Nội dung
TRƯỜNG ĐẠI HỌC KỸ THUẬT – CÔNG NGHỆ CẦN THƠ KHOA ĐIỆN – ĐIỆN TỬ - VIỄN THÔNG BÁO CÁO ĐỒ ÁN THIẾT KẾ HỆ THỐNG PHÂN LOẠI SẢN PHẨM THEO KHỐI LƯỢNG SỬ DỤNG PLC S7 – 1200 CÁN BỘ HƯỚNG DẪN SINH VIÊN THỰC HIỆN Nguyễn Thị Kim Loan 1900508 Phạm Trường Duy 1900010 Ngành: Công nghệ kỹ thuật điện, điện tử Cần Thơ – 2022 LỜI CAM ĐOAN ` LỜI CAM ĐOAN Nguyễn Thị Kim Loan Phạm Trường Duy 190001 1900508 i LỜI CAM ĐOAN LỜI CẢM ƠN Nguyễn ii Phạm Trường Duy Th ị 190001 Ki m Loa n 190050 BẢNG KÝ HIỆU, CHỮ VIẾT TẮT BẢNG KÝ HIỆU CHỮ VIẾT TẮT Nguyễn iii Phạm Trường Duy Th ị 190001 Ki m Loa n 190050 MỤC LỤC MỤC LỤC LỜI CAM ĐOAN i LỜI CẢM ƠN ii BẢNG KÝ HIỆU CHỮ VIẾT TẮT ii MỤC LỤC iv DANH MỤC HÌNH ẢNH v LỜI MỞ ĐẦU 1 Lý chọn đề tài Mục tiêu phạm vi nghiên cứu Ý nghĩa khoa học thực tiễn Bố cục đề tài CHƯƠNG I:TỔNG QUAN 1.1 Tính cấp thiết đề tài 1.2 Khái niệm hệ thống phân loại sản phẩm 1.3 Ý nghĩa hệ thống phân loại sản phẩm người .4 1.4 Các loại hệ thống phân loại sản phẩm 1.5 Giới thiệu cân định lượng 11 1.5.1 Các hệ thống cân định lượng 11 1.5.2 Băng tải cân định lượng 12 1.6 Các vấn đề cần nghiên cứu bổ sung 13 CHƯƠNG II: CƠ SỞ LÝ THUYẾT 14 2.1 Khái quát chung PLC 14 Nguyễn iv Phạm Trường Duy Th ị 190001 Ki m Loa n 190050 BẢNG KÝ HIỆU, CHỮ VIẾT TẮT 2.1.1 Lịch sử hình thành 14 2.1.2 Các loại PLC thông dụng 14 2.1.3 Ngơn ngữ lập trình 15 2.1.4 Cấu trúc phương thức thực chương trình PLC 15 2.1.5 Ứng dụng PLC 17 2.2 PLC – S7 1200 17 2.2.1 Cấu trúc 17 2.2.2 Phân vùng nhớ 20 2.2.3 Tệp lệnh S7 – 1200 20 2.3 Phần mềm Tia – Portal v16 25 2.3.1 Giới thiệu SIMATIC STEP Basic 25 2.3.2 Các bước tạo project 25 CHƯƠNG III: KẾT QUẢ 29 CHƯƠNG IV: KẾT LUẬN – KIẾN NGHỊ 30 TÀI LIỆU THAM KHẢO 31 PHỤ LỤC 32 Nguyễn iii Phạm Trường Duy Th ị 190001 Ki m Loa n 190050 DANH MỤC HÌNH ẢNH DANH MỤC HÌNH ẢNH Nguyễn v Phạm Trường Duy Thị 190001 Kim Loan 1900508 LỜI MỞ ĐẦU LỜI MỞ ĐẦU Lý chọn đề tài Ngày thời đại cơng nghiệp hóa đại hóa, với phát triển vượt bậc khoa học kỹ thuật việc áp dụng khoa học công nghệ vào thực tế sản xuất phát triển rộng rãi mặt quy mơ lẫn chất lượng Trong ngành tự động hóa chiếm vai trị quan trọng khơng giảm nhẹ sức lao dộng cho người mà cịn góp phần lớn việc nâng cao suất lao động, cải thiện chất lượng sản phẩm, ngành tự dộng hóa ngày khẳng định vị trí vai trị ngành công nghiệp phổ biến rộng rãi hệ thống cơng nghiệp tồn giới nói chung Việt Nam nói riêng Với kỹ thuật tiên tiến vi xử lý, PLC, vi mạch số… ứng dụng vào lĩnh vực điều khiển hệ thống điều khiển khí thơ sơ, với tốc độ xử lý chậm chạp xác thay hệ thống điều khiển tự động với lệnh chương trình thiết lập trước Đặc biệt sản xuất để quản lý dây chuyền sản phẩm cho toàn hệ thống cách hợp lý, tiết kiệm nhiều thời gian quản lý cách dễ dàng việc giám sát địi hỏi có xác độ tinh cậy cao Để đáp ứng yêu cầu đó, nhóm em tiến hành nghiên cứu tài liệu, thiết kế mô “Hệ thống phân loại sản phẩm theo khối lượng sử dụng PLC S7 – 12000”, giúp rút ngắn thời gian phân loại sản phẩm cách xác Mục tiêu phạm vi nghiên cứu Mục tiêu nghiên cứu: − Điều khiển, phân loại sản phẩm hoàn toàn tự động − Hệ thống phân loại sản phẩm theo khối lượng thiết kế mô phải phân loại sản phẩm theo khối lượng lập trình trước − Sử dụng PLC S7 – 1200 để điều khiển, lập trình Nguyễn Phạm Trường Duy Th ị 190001 Ki m Loa n 190050 MỞ ĐẦU − Sử dụng cảm biến cân trọng lượng để phân loại sản phẩm theo yêu cầu Phạm vi nghiên cứu: Tìm hiểu mơ phỏng, thiết kế phân loại sản phẩm có khối lượng nhỏ giới hạn với mức cân có ba mức hạn định cân nhẹ, trung bình nặng, cách lưu trữ thông tin giám sát hoạt động mô hình Ý nghĩa khoa học thực tiễn Ứng dụng PLC kết hợp với cảm biến trọng lượng, điều khiển động vào hệ thống phân loại sản phẩm Tất trình hoạt động diễn cài đặt sẵn thay đổi khối lượng theo nhu cầu sử dụng Mạch mô đảm bảo phân loại khối lượng yêu cầu đặt Bố cục đề tài Chương I: Tổng quan Chương II: Cơ sở lý thuyết Chương III: Kết Chương IV: Kết luận – Kiến nghị Nguyễn Phạm Trường Duy Th ị 190001 Ki m Loa n 190050 CHƯƠNG I: TỔNG QUAN CHƯƠNG I:TỔNG QUAN 1.1 Tính cấp thiết đề tài Ngày với phát triển ngành khoa học kỹ thuật, kỹ thuật điện- điện tử điều khiển tự động đóng vai trị quan trọng lĩnh vực khoa học, quản lý, cơng nghiệp tự động hóa, cung cấp thơng tin… Do phải nắm bắt vận dụng cách có hiệu nhằm góp phần vào nghiệp phát triển khoa học kỹ thuật giới nói chung phát triển kỹ thuật điều khiển tự động nói riêng Trong q trình hoạt động nhà xưởng, xí nghiệp nay, việc tiết kiệm điện năng, giảm nhân công nhu cầu cần thiết, bên cạnh ngành cơng nghiệp ngày phát triển cơng ty xí nghiệp đưa tự động hóa sản xuất để tiện ích cho việc quản lý dây chuyền sản phẩm cho toàn hệ thống cách hợp lý yêu cầu thiết yếu, tiết kiệm nhiều thời gian quản lý cách dễ dàng Hiện nhu cầu phân loại size nhiều loại sản phẩm khác có trọng lượng khác cơng ty nước, trước nhân công cân thủ công cân điện tử Quá trình phân loại tốn nhiều nhân cơng, tăng chi phí sản xuất, tốn nhiều thời gian, độ xác khơng cao Để đáp ứng yêu cầu cần thiết đó, hệ thống băng tải phân loại size đời để dáp ứng nhu cầu, thời gian suất cao công ty Với đề đề tài thiết kế thi công mơ hình băng tải phân loại sản phẩm theo trọng lượng để phục vụ nghiên cứu đáp ứng nhu cầu phân loại sản phẩm sản xuất 1.2 Khái niệm hệ thống phân loại sản phẩm Hệ thống phân loại sản phẩm hệ thống điều khiển tự động bán tự động nhằm phân chia sản phẩm nhóm có thuộc tính với để thực đóng gói hay loại bỏ sản phẩm hỏng Có nhiều cách phân loại hệ thống phân loại sản phẩm: Nguyễn 10 Phạm Trường Duy Th ị 190001 Ki m Loa n 190050 Tính Retentive I/O tích hợp CPU Kiểu số Kiểu tương tự CPU 1212C CPU 1214C CPU 1215C 10 Kbytes 10 Kbytes 10 Kbytes 10 Kbytes Inputs / Out Inputs / Out 14 Inputs / 14 Inputs / 10 Out 10 Out inputs inputs inputs / outputs CPU 1211C inputs Inputs 1024 bytes 1024 bytes 1024 bytes 1024 bytes Outputs 1024 bytes 1024 bytes 1024 bytes 1024 bytes Bit nhớ (M) 4096 bytes 4096 bytes 4096 bytes 4096 bytes Kích thước đệm Module mở rộng vào (SM) none 8 Board tín hiệu (SB) Board pin (BB) Board truyền thông (CB) 1 1 Module truyền thông (CM) 3 3 built – in I/O, with SB built – in I/O, with SB 6 at 100kHz SB: at 30kHz at 100kHz at 30kHz at 100kHz at 30kHz at 100kHz at 30kHz Bộ đếm tốc độ cao Total Singe phase SB: at 30kHz Tính CPU 1211C CPU 1212C at 80kHz SB: at 20kHz at 80kHz at 20kHz SB: at 20kHz 4 Quadrature phase Ngõ xung Card nhớ Lưu trữ thời gian đồng hồ thời gian thực PROFINET CPU 1214C CPU 1215C at 80kHz at 20kHz at 100kHz at 20kHz 4 SIMATIC Memory Card (optional) Chuẩn 20 ngày, nhỏ 12 ngày nhiệt độ 400C (duy trì tụ điện có điện dung lớn) cổng truyền thông Ethernet cổng truyền thông Ethernet Tốc độ thực thi phép tốn thực 2.3 µs/lệnh Tốc độ thực thi logic Boolean 2.2.2 Phân vùng nhớ 0.08 µs/lệnh PLC có loại nhớ sử dụng Load memory, Work memory Retentive Memory: − Load memory chứa nhớ chương trình down xuống − Work memory nhớ lúc làm việc − System memory setup vùng Hardware config, cần chứa liệu cần lưu vào Bảng Phân vùng nhớ Bộ nhớ CPU 1211C CPU 1212C CPU 1214C Load memory Mb Mb Work memory 25 Kb 50 Kb System memory Kb Kb 2.2.3 Tệp lệnh S7 – 1200 2.2.3.1 Xử lý bit Bảng Tập lệnh xử lý bit Tiếp điểm thường hở đóng giá trị bit có địa n Toán hạng n: I, Q, M, L, D Tiếp điểm thường đóng đóng giá trị bit có địa n Tốn hạng n: I, Q, M, L, D Giá trị bit có địa n đầu vào lệnh ngược lại Toán hạng n: Q, M, L, D Chỉ sử dụng lệnh out cho địa Giá trị bit có địa n đầu vào lệnh ngược lại Toán hạng n: Q, M, L, D Chỉ sử dụng lệnh out not cho địa Giá trị bit có địa n đầu vào lệnh Khi đầu vào lệnh bit giữ nguyên trạng thái Toán hạng n: Q, M, L, D Giá trị bit có địa n đầu vào lệnh Khi đầu vào lệnh bit giữ nguyên trạng thái Toán hạng n: Q, M, L, D 2.2.3.2 Timer counter Bảng Tập lệnh Timer, Counter Timer trễ không nhớ – TON Khi ngõ vào IN ngừng tác động reset dừng hoạt động Timer Thay đổi PT Timer vận hành khơng có ảnh hưởng Counter đếm lên – CTU Giá trị đếm CV tăng lên Khi tín hiệu ngõ vào CU chuyển từ lên Ngõ Q tác động lên CV >= PV 2.2.3.3 Lệnh toán học Bảng Tập lệnh toán học Lệnh so sánh dùng để so sánh hai giá trị IN1 IN2 bao gồm IN1= IN2, IN1>= IN2, IN1 IN2, IN1< So sánh kiểu liệu giống nhau, lệnh so sánh thỏa mãn ngõ mức = TRUE( tác động mức cao) ng Lreal, String, Time, DTL, Constant Lệnh cộng ADD: OUT = IN1 + IN2 Lệnh trừ SUB: OUT = IN1 - IN2 Tham số IN1, IN2 phải kiểu liệu: Sint, Int, Dint, USInt, Uint, UDInt, Real, Lreal, Constant Tham số OUT có kiểu liệu: Sint, Int, Dint, USInt, Uint, UDInt, Real, Lreal Tham số ENO = lỗi xảy q trình thực thi Ngược lại ENO = có lỗi, m Kết tốn học nằm ngồi phạm vi kiểu liệu Real/Lreal: Nếu giá trị đầu vào NaN sau trả NaN ADD Real/Lreal: Nếu hai giá trị IN INF có dấu khác nhau, khai báo không hợp lệ v 2.2.3.4 Di chuyển chuyển đổi liệu Bảng Tập lệnh di chuyển Lệnh Move di chuyển nội dung ngõ vào IN đến ngõ OUT mà không làm thay đổi giá trị ngõ IN Tham số: EN: cho phép ngõ vào ENO: cho phép ngõ IN: nguồn giá trị đến OUT1: nơi chuyển đến 2.2.4 Sơ đồ đấu dây Hình 2 Sơ đồ đấu dây CPU 1214C AC/DC/Relay Hình Sơ đồ đấu dây CPU 1214C DC/DC/Relay Hình Sơ đồ đấu dây CPU 1214C DC/DC/DC 2.3 Phần mềm Tia – Portal v16 2.3.1 Giới thiệu SIMATIC STEP Basic Step Basic hệ thống kỹ thuật đồng đảm bảo hoạt động liên tục hồn hảo Thơng minh trực quan cấu hình phần cứng kỹ thuật cấu hình mạng, lập trình, chuẩn đốn nhiều Trực quan dễ dàng để tìm hiểu dễ dàng để hoạt động 2.3.2 Các bước tạo project Bước 1: Từ hình desktop nhấp đúp chọn biểu tượng TIA Portal V15 Hình Biểu tượng phần mềm TIA – Portal V16 Bước 2: click chuột vào “Create new project” để tạo dự án Bước 3: Nhập tên dự án “Project name” sau nhấn “Create” Bước 4: Chọn “configure a device” Bước 5: Chọn “add new device” Bước 6: Chọn loại CPU PLC sau chọn “add” CHƯƠNG II: CƠ SỞ LÝ THUYẾT Bước 7: Project CHƯƠNG III: KẾT QUẢ CHƯƠNG III: KẾT QUẢ Thực tập thực tế: Đồ án NGHỊ CHƯƠNG IV: KẾT LUẬN – KIẾN NGHỊ KẾT LUẬN – KIẾN Thực tập thực tế: Đồ án TÀI LIỆU THAM KHẢO TÀI LIỆU THAM KHẢO Thực tập thực tế: Đồ án PHỤ LỤC PHỤ LỤC ... Điều khiển, phân loại sản phẩm hoàn toàn tự động − Hệ thống phân loại sản phẩm theo khối lượng thiết kế mô phải phân loại sản phẩm theo khối lượng lập trình trước − Sử dụng PLC S7 – 1200 để điều... cứu đáp ứng nhu cầu phân loại sản phẩm sản xuất 1.2 Khái niệm hệ thống phân loại sản phẩm Hệ thống phân loại sản phẩm hệ thống điều khiển tự động bán tự động nhằm phân chia sản phẩm nhóm có thuộc... dụng kiểm tra phân loại Nông Sản - Ứng dụng kết hợp với Robot thông minh Ngoài ba loại hệ thống phân loại sản phẩm trên, cịn có hệ thống phân loại sản phẩm khác theo đặc tính sản phẩm Ví dụ phân